Was at hair salon earlier - I know the lighting in there is harsh - but my skin looked so awful in the mirror. Came home to check in daylight and it's not good.The texture looks, rough, is the only word I can use to describe it. I've got little bumps on my forehead, open pores around nose and cheeks. Eleven's are looking very deep lately, and have uneven skin tone too.
I know it's all part of the aging process but what products should I now be using to at least help it look better?

I've had great success with the oil cleansing method, it's not for everyone but it suits me down to the ground. There's loads on here about it.

Oh, and I randomly started massaging my 11's to try and make myself more aware of my habitual frowning - it seems to help. I'm frowning less and they seem less pronounced, not sure if that's 'cause I'm less frowny in general or if the massage is actively helping, maybe both.
